How to get from Antony to Tournan-En-Brie by RER?

From Antony to Tournan-En-Brie by RER

To get from Antony to Tournan-En-Brie in Paris, you’ll need to take 3 RER lines: take the B RER from La Croix de Berny station to Châtelet Les Halles station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the A RER and finally take the E RER from Val de Fontenay station to Tournan station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 21 min.

From Antony to Tournan-En-Brie by RER, metro and train

To get from Antony to Tournan-En-Brie in Paris, you’ll need to take one RER line, one metro line and one train line: take the B RER from La Croix de Berny station to St Michel Notre Dame station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 4 metro and finally take the P train from Gare de L'Est station to Tournan station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 16 min.
